Parent support advisers (sometimes known as education welfare officers or family support advisers) work with schools, pupils and families to resolve issues of poor attendance. They overcome barriers to learning to help parents support their children’s learning. Closely linked to this job is schools attendance officer. What's involved

Parent support clinics for parents with a child aged 0-13years who are experiencing difficulties with managing the child's behaviour or emotional needs including sleep, feeding and toileting. Parenting Courses for parents with a child aged 2-13 years. Courses run for 14 weeks and have been shown to reduce parental stress and improve childrens behaviour.

Stockport SENDIASS (Special Educational Needs and Disabilities Information Advice and Support Service) offers free support to parents and carers of Stockport children and young people with any special educational needs and disabilities, from 0-25 years of age.
